Brentwood Loses Green For Season:

Ben Green, Brentwood’s 6-foot-8 tight end, will miss the entire football season due to a knee injury suffered in la crosse.

“Ben would have been a key player on the team,” said Coach Patrick Brown. “He came to Brentwood as a la crosse player and was developing his football skills. He made some important plays for us last season and we were going to have him play defensive end too this season.”

The injury occurred prior to Brentwood beginning football practice on Monday. Adjusting to Green’s loss will be one of Brown’s tasks in early workouts.
